[Bug 1562285] Re: packagekitd crashed with SIGSEGV in strlen()

2016-04-01 Thread David Hoeffer
This happens when http_proxy is not set. To reproduce, run root# unset http_proxy root# pkcon get-updates Getting updates [=] Starting [== ] The daemon crashed mid-transaction! It's fixed upstrem:
